Oymyakon vs Pana, Il Climate & Distance Between

Usa flag
  • The distance between Oymyakon, Russia and Pana, Il, Usa is approximately 7,704 km or 4,787 mi.
  • To reach Oymyakon in this distance one would set out from Pana, Il bearing 337.7°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Oymyakon bearing 220.8° or SW .
  • Oymyakon has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season and extremely severe winters (Dfd) whereas Pana, Il has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a).
  • Oymyakon is in or near the subpolar rain tundra biome whereas Pana, Il is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
  • The mean annual temperature is 27.2 °C (49°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 33.6 °C (60.5°F) more in Oymyakon. The continentality subtype is hypercontinental as opposed to subcont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 809 mm (31.9 in) less which is equivalent to 809 l/m² (19.85 US gal/ft²) or 8,090,000 l/ha (864,875 US gal/ac) less. About 1/5 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 23.8° lower in Oymyakon than in Pana, Il.
